Ingredients
– 1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
– 1 cup granulated sugar
– 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
– 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
– 2 large eggs
– 1 cup milk
– 1 tablespoon baking powder
– ¼ teaspoon salt
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 teaspoon chili powder (adjust to preference)
– 1 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
– 2 tablespoons milk (for frosting)
– Additional chili powder or cayenne pepper (for frosting)
– Colorful sprinkles (for decoration)
Instructions
Creating Firecracker Cupcakes is a straightforward process. Simply follow these steps:
1. Preheat Your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a cupcake pan with paper liners.
2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a medium bowl, combine fl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t, and chili powder. Set aside.
3. Cream Butter and Sugar: In a large bowl, cream the soft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
4.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Beat in the eggs one at a time, then mix in the vanilla extract.
5. Combine Mixtures: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et mixture, alternating with the milk. Start and end with the dry ingredients. Be careful not to overmix.
6. Spoon Batter: Fill each cupcake liner about two-thirds full with batter.
7. Bake: Place the pan in the oven and b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
8. Cool: After baking, let the cupcakes c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.
9. Prepare Frosting: In a separate bowl, mix the powdered sugar, 2 tablespoons of milk, and a pinch of chili powder until smooth. Adjust the spiciness to your liking.
10. Frost the Cupcakes: Once the cupcakes are cool, frost them with the chili-infused frosting and decorate with colorful sprinkles.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 20-25 minutes
